The user and his partner spin at a ferocious speed and deliver many powerful beast-like attacks when contact is made with the target. The force of this attack is strong enough to drill through stone. This attack can be done alone.
Trivia
- In the Naruto: Clash of Ninja series, Kakashi performs his own version of this technique.
- The full name of this technique is Beast Human Taijutsu Secret Art: Fang Passing Fang (獣人体術奥義・牙通牙, Jūjin Taijutsu Ōgi: Gatsūga, literally meaning: Beast Human Body Technique Secret Art: Fang Passing Fang).
